Component: CA-DDF-RT
Component Name: Demand Data Foundation for Retail
Description: A temporary product created as pre-version of a product that does not yet exist in the leading master data system but is required for planning purposes. A placeholder product is not represented by a particular product type, but by a particular product status code that can be combined with different product types.
